Ultraconvert
Join
100% client-side — your PDF never leaves your device

PDF to text,
without the upload.

Pull all the text out of a PDF in your browser — copy it or download a .txt file, with page markers and a word count.

How it works

  1. 1

    Drop a PDF

    Add any PDF with selectable text. It's parsed locally in your browser — nothing is uploaded.

  2. 2

    Read the text

    Every page's text is extracted instantly, with optional page markers and a live word & character count.

  3. 3

    Copy or download

    Copy the whole thing to your clipboard, or save it as a plain .txt file.

Frequently asked questions

Is my PDF uploaded anywhere?+

No. The PDF is parsed entirely in your browser with pdf.js. It never leaves your device.

Why is the extracted text empty?+

The PDF probably contains scanned images rather than real text — there's nothing selectable to extract. Convert it to images with our PDF → Image tool and run OCR, or use the original source document if you have it.

Will the layout be preserved?+

This extracts the raw text content in reading order, reconstructing line breaks. Complex multi-column layouts, tables and exact spacing may not be perfectly preserved — it's plain text, not a formatted copy.

Can I extract just one page?+

The tool pulls every page with page markers so you can quickly copy the section you need. Per-page export may come later.

Is it free?+

Yes — free, no signup, no watermarks.